Skip site navigation (1)Skip section navigation (2)
Date:      Wed, 13 Feb 2019 07:21:19 -0800 (PST)
From:      "Rodney W. Grimes" <freebsd@pdx.rh.CN85.dnsmgr.net>
To:        Enji Cooper <yaneurabeya@gmail.com>
Cc:        rgrimes@freebsd.org, Enji Cooper <ngie@freebsd.org>, src-committers@freebsd.org, svn-src-projects@freebsd.org
Subject:   Re: svn commit: r344087 - in projects/import-googletest-1.8.1/lib/googletest: gmock/tests gtest/tests
Message-ID:  <201902131521.x1DFLJqT082036@pdx.rh.CN85.dnsmgr.net>
In-Reply-To: <7F4DB347-CD49-4A09-A360-7DBAB33EEBC6@gmail.com>

next in thread | previous in thread | raw e-mail | index | archive | help
> On Feb 13, 2019, at 06:42, Rodney W. Grimes <freebsd@pdx.rh.cn85.dnsmgr.net> wrote:
> 
> >> On Feb 13, 2019, at 06:26, Rodney W. Grimes <freebsd@pdx.rh.cn85.dnsmgr.net> wrote:
> >> 
> >>>> Author: ngie
> >>>> Date: Wed Feb 13 05:41:04 2019
> >>>> New Revision: 344087
> >>>> URL: https://svnweb.freebsd.org/changeset/base/344087
> >>>> 
> >>>> Log:
> >>>> Compile the tests without -Werror for now
> >>>> 
> >>>> I'm working on resolving the issue upstream on github
> >>>> 
> >>>> Modified:
> >>>> projects/import-googletest-1.8.1/lib/googletest/gmock/tests/Makefile
> >>>> projects/import-googletest-1.8.1/lib/googletest/gtest/tests/Makefile
> >>> 
> >>> Are we going to have to live with this project name of
> >>> import-googletest-1.8.1 long term, or is this just a
> >>> stepping stone?
> >> 
> >> It?s a short lived project. I didn?t realize in the last year and a
> >> half that branch names had formalized into something else, especially
> >> since GUIDELINES.txt doesn?t state a naming convention.
> > 
> > I do not know that they have formalized in any way.  But as long
> > as it is shorted lived it really does not matter much.
> > 
> > Please do be careful when choosing a vendor/ directory name
> > if that is where this is headed, 'import' and '1.8.1' are
> > probably not wanted there at all, just googletest.
> 
> brooks reviewed my initial import into vendor to ensure that the
> naming/structure was correct: ^/vendor/google/googletest/dist ->
> ^/vendor/google/googletest/1.8.1 (for the release branch, given
> that the initial import was 1.8.1).
> 
> I?ve been following similar conventions before in the past
> other projects I?ve imported. Given that this is the first of a
> handful of google projects that will be imported, I don?t
> understand why there?s an issue with this naming convention.

There is no issue here, I did not raise an issue, I just asked if
that project was a short term thing, and wanted to make sure that
the long name was not copied into the vendor area, which you have not,
you have broken the long name up into its components as directories
as is the norm.

> -Enji
-- 
Rod Grimes                                                 rgrimes@freebsd.org



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?201902131521.x1DFLJqT082036>